Output e38eae09cba43232bdde272ed184f185336c216f56cb1de06b5bcb0e82b27e0c:3

value
21113686
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a8e430e10810ed2be96097bdb4e40415366d33b9 OP_EQUALVERIFY OP_CHECKSIG
address
1GQ1tDGdCwrX5YXC89kJx6NxcEQYoG8c9w
transaction
e38eae09cba43232bdde272ed184f185336c216f56cb1de06b5bcb0e82b27e0c
spent
true